=head1 NAME
PerlBean::Dependency - Dependency in a Perl bean
=head1 SYNOPSIS
None, this is an abstract class.
=head1 ABSTRACT
Dependency (use, require or import) in a Perl bean
=head1 DESCRIPTION
C<PerlBean::Dependency> is an abstract class to express dependencies to classes/modules/files in a C<PerlBean>.
=head1 CONSTRUCTOR
=over
=item new( [ OPT_HASH_REF ] )
Creates a new C<PerlBean::Dependency> object. C<OPT_HASH_REF> is a hash reference used to pass initialization options. On error an exception C<Error::Simple> is thrown.
Options for C<OPT_HASH_REF> may include:
=over
=item B<C<dependency_name>>
Passed to L<set_dependency_name()>.
=item B<C<volatile>>
Passed to L<set_volatile()>.
=back
=back
=head1 METHODS
=over
=item get_dependency_name()
Returns the dependency name.
=item is_volatile()
Returns whether the dependency is volatile or not.
=item set_dependency_name(VALUE)
Set the dependency name. C<VALUE> is the value. On error an exception C<Error::Simple> is thrown.
=over
=item VALUE must match regular expression:
=over
=item ^.*[a-zA-Z].*$
=back
=back
=item set_volatile(VALUE)
State that the dependency is volatile. C<VALUE> is the value. On error an exception C<Error::Simple> is thrown.
=item write(FILEHANDLE)
This is an interface method. Writes code for the dependency. C<FILEHANDLE> is an C<IO::Handle> object.
=back

sub new {
my $class = shift;
my $self = {};
bless( $self, ( ref($class) || $class ) );
return( $self->_initialize(@_) );
}
sub _initialize {
my $self = shift;
my $opt = defined($_[0]) ? shift : {};
# Check $opt
ref($opt) eq 'HASH' || throw Error::Simple("ERROR: PerlBean::Dependency::_initialize, first argument must be 'HASH' reference.");
# dependency_name, SINGLE
exists( $opt->{dependency_name} ) && $self->set_dependency_name( $opt->{dependency_name} );
# volatile, BOOLEAN
exists( $opt->{volatile} ) && $self->set_volatile( $opt->{volatile} );
# Return $self
return($self);
}
sub _value_is_allowed {
my $name = shift;
# Value is allowed if no ALLOW clauses exist for the named attribute
if ( ! exists( $ALLOW_ISA{$name} ) && ! exists( $ALLOW_REF{$name} ) && ! exists( $ALLOW_RX{$name} ) && ! exists( $ALLOW_VALUE{$name} ) ) {
return(1);
}
# At this point, all values in @_ must to be allowed
CHECK_VALUES:
foreach my $val (@_) {
# Check ALLOW_ISA
if ( ref($val) && exists( $ALLOW_ISA{$name} ) ) {
foreach my $class ( @{ $ALLOW_ISA{$name} } ) {
&UNIVERSAL::isa( $val, $class ) && next CHECK_VALUES;
}
}
# Check ALLOW_REF
if ( ref($val) && exists( $ALLOW_REF{$name} ) ) {
exists( $ALLOW_REF{$name}{ ref($val) } ) && next CHECK_VALUES;
}
# Check ALLOW_RX
if ( defined($val) && ! ref($val) && exists( $ALLOW_RX{$name} ) ) {
foreach my $rx ( @{ $ALLOW_RX{$name} } ) {
$val =~ /$rx/ && next CHECK_VALUES;
}
}
# Check ALLOW_VALUE
if ( ! ref($val) && exists( $ALLOW_VALUE{$name} ) ) {
exists( $ALLOW_VALUE{$name}{$val} ) && next CHECK_VALUES;
}
# We caught a not allowed value
return(0);
}
# OK, all values are allowed
return(1);
}
sub get_dependency_name {
my $self = shift;
return( $self->{PerlBean_Dependency}{dependency_name} );
}
sub is_volatile {
my $self = shift;
if ( $self->{PerlBean_Dependency}{volatile} ) {
return(1);
}
else {
return(0);
}
}
sub set_dependency_name {
my $self = shift;
my $val = shift;
# Check if isa/ref/rx/value is allowed
&_value_is_allowed( 'dependency_name', $val ) || throw Error::Simple("ERROR: PerlBean::Dependency::set_dependency_name, the specified value '$val' is not allowed.");
# Assignment
$self->{PerlBean_Dependency}{dependency_name} = $val;
}
sub set_volatile {
my $self = shift;
if (shift) {
$self->{PerlBean_Dependency}{volatile} = 1;
}
else {
$self->{PerlBean_Dependency}{volatile} = 0;
}
}
sub write {
throw Error::Simple("ERROR: PerlBean::Dependency::write, call this method in a subclass that has implemented it.");
}
